Èlia Bastida Gibert, violinist, tenor saxophonist and singer.

Born in Barcelona in 1995.

Internationally recognized with a prolific career. She has recorded more than forty CDs with different groups. She has five albums to her name: "Joan Chamorro presenta Èlia Bastida" (2017), "The Magic Sound of the Violin" (2019), "Meraki" (2021), "Èlia Bastida meets Scott Hamilton" (2021) and a tribute to Stéphane Grappelli (2022).

She began studying violin at the age of four with Pablo Cortés, and later continued her violin studies with the same teacher at the IEA Oriol Martorell.
At the age of seventeen he joined the Sant Andreu Jazz Band (directed by Joan Chamorro) where he trained as a jazz musician. He studied violin at the ESMUC.

She has played and recorded with internationally renowned musicians such as Dick Oatts, Scott Hamilton, Joe Magnarelli, Luigi Grasso, Pasquale Grasso, Toni Belenguer, Enrique Oliver, Perico Sambeat, Jon-Erik Kellso, Joel Frahm, Dena DeRose, Scott Robinson, John Allred and has performed with various ensembles in France, Switzerland, Italy, Denmark, India, United Kingdom, among others.

She is a violin teacher and teaches masters and workshops in different contexts.
